Favorite Cranberry Nut Bars Recipe
  • Prep: 10 min. Bake: 30 min. + cooling
  • Yield: 24 Servings
10 30 40

Ingredients

  • 2 eggs
  • 1 cup sugar
  • 1/2 teaspoon almond extract
  • 1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1/8 teaspoon salt
  • 1/2 cup butter, melted
  • 1-1/2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der
  • 2 cups fresh or frozen cranberries
  • 1/2 cup chopped walnuts

Directions

  • In a bowl, beat eggs, sugar, extracts and salt. Add butter. Combine flour and baking powder; gradually add to the sugar mixture and mix well. Fold in cranberries and nuts. Transfer to a greased 13-in. x 9-in. baking pan. Bake at 350° for 30-35 minutes or until golden brown. Cool on a wire rack. Cut into bars. Yield: 2 dozen.

Nutritional Facts 1 serving (1 each) equals 121 calories, 6 g fat (3 g saturated fat), 28 mg cholesterol, 73 mg sodium, 16 g carbohydrate, 1 g fiber, 2 g protein.
